Output 5facc512994905ba847baf7643616a1a6deb490a34c521c9860a713647206b7d:35

value
21406
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d4fd42327058223fff404b5f1d0ad3f35e79130468eccf02752f074fd8f9141a
address
bc1p6n75yvnstq3rll6qfd036zkn7d08jycydrkv7qn49ur5lk8ezsdq4dqkvh
transaction
5facc512994905ba847baf7643616a1a6deb490a34c521c9860a713647206b7d
spent
true